小编cod*_*ict的帖子

从Java中的字符串中提取数字

我有一个Java String对象.我只需从中提取数字.我举个例子:

"123-456-789" 我想要 "123456789"

是否有只提取数字的库函数?

谢谢你的回答.在我尝试这些之前,我需要知道是否必须安装任何额外的llibraries?

java string

195
推荐指数
10
解决办法
26万
查看次数

正则表达式匹配任何顺序包含两个名称的字符串

我需要正则表达式中的逻辑AND.

就像是

杰克和詹姆斯

同意以下字符串

  • '你好杰克在这里是詹姆斯 '

  • "你好詹姆斯在这里是杰克 "

regex string

149
推荐指数
9
解决办法
16万
查看次数

字符串连接在SQLite中不起作用

我正在尝试执行SQlite替换功能,但在函数中使用另一个字段.

select  locationname + '<p>' from location;
Run Code Online (Sandbox Code Playgroud)

在此剪辑中,结果是0的列表.我希望有一个字符串,其中包含来自locationname和'<p>'文字的文本.

sql sqlite string concatenation operators

134
推荐指数
3
解决办法
9万
查看次数

正则表达式如何匹配可选字符

我有一个我认为直到现在才正常工作的正则表达式.我需要匹配一个可选字符.它可能存在或不存在.

这是两个字符串.顶部字符串匹配,而下部字符串不匹配.较低字符串中缺少单个字母是导致其失败的原因.

如果它在那里,我想在起始的5位数之后得到单个字母,如果没有,继续获得字符串的其余部分.这封信可以A-Z.

如果我([A-Z]{1}) +.*? +从正则表达式中删除它,它将匹配除了字母之外我需要的所有东西,但它有点重要.

20000      K               Q511195DREWBT            E00078748521
30000                      K601220PLOPOH            Z00054878524
Run Code Online (Sandbox Code Playgroud)

这是我正在使用的正则表达式.

/^([0-9]{5})+.*? ([A-Z]{1}) +.*? +([A-Z]{1})([0-9]{3})([0-9]{3})([A-Z]{3})([A-Z]{3}) +([A-Z])[0-9]{3}([0-9]{4})([0-9]{2})([0-9]{2})/
Run Code Online (Sandbox Code Playgroud)

regex string operators

120
推荐指数
3
解决办法
24万
查看次数

如何在shell变量中获取网页的内容?

在Linux中如何获取URL并在shell脚本中的变量中获取其内容?

linux bash shell wget

108
推荐指数
3
解决办法
26万
查看次数

如何交错两个文本文件中的行

交错两个(或更多)文本文件行的最简单/最快捷的方法是什么?例:

档案1:

line1.1
line1.2
line1.3
Run Code Online (Sandbox Code Playgroud)

文件2:

line2.1
line2.2
line2.3
Run Code Online (Sandbox Code Playgroud)

交错的:

line1.1
line2.1
line1.2
line2.2
line1.3
line2.3
Run Code Online (Sandbox Code Playgroud)

当然,编写一个小的Perl脚本很容易打开它们并完成任务.但我想知道是否可以使用更少的代码来逃避,也许是使用Unix工具的单行程?

unix linux command

74
推荐指数
4
解决办法
2万
查看次数

如何在混洗连续整数数组中找到重复元素?

我最近在某个地方遇到过一个问题:

假设您有一个1001整数的数组.整数是随机顺序,但您知道每个整数在1到1000之间(包括1和1000).此外,每个数字在数组中只出现一次,但一个数字除外,它出现两次.假设您只能访问数组的每个元素一次.描述一个算法来查找重复的数字.如果您在算法中使用了辅助存储,是否可以找到不需要它的算法?

我感兴趣的是第二部分,即不使用辅助存储.你有什么主意吗?

arrays algorithm duplicates

72
推荐指数
6
解决办法
6万
查看次数

如何在shell脚本中运行'cd'并在脚本完成后留在那里?

我在shell脚本中使用了'更改目录'(bash)

#!/bin/bash
alias mycd='cd some_place'
mycd
pwd
Run Code Online (Sandbox Code Playgroud)

pwd打印some_place正确,但脚本完成后,我当前的工作目录不会更改.

是否可以通过脚本更改我的路径?

bash shell cd pwd

68
推荐指数
3
解决办法
6万
查看次数

我们如何使用Win32程序检查文件是否存在?

我们如何使用Win32程序检查文件是否存在?我正在为Windows Mobile App工作.

windows winapi file

67
推荐指数
5
解决办法
7万
查看次数

如何从shell脚本获取远程文件大小?

有没有办法获得像这样的远程文件的大小

http://api.twitter.com/1/statuses/public_timeline.json
Run Code Online (Sandbox Code Playgroud)

在shell脚本?

shell filesize

64
推荐指数
5
解决办法
4万
查看次数

标签 统计

string ×4

shell ×3

bash ×2

linux ×2

operators ×2

regex ×2

algorithm ×1

arrays ×1

cd ×1

command ×1

concatenation ×1

duplicates ×1

file ×1

filesize ×1

java ×1

pwd ×1

sql ×1

sqlite ×1

unix ×1

wget ×1

winapi ×1

windows ×1